An estimated 80,000 ethnic Uzbeks have fled the ongoing clashes against ethnic Kyrgyz.
The violence comes after President Kurmanbek Bakiev was overthrown following bloody clashes between police and protesters in the Kyrgyz capital, Bishkek. Are you in Kyrgyzstan?
